Glass Hammer - Culture of Ascent (CD)
- Good melodic prog rock, the sofer kind with real strings and excellent male and female harmonies. The outstanding track on this disk is a great rendition of Yes's "South Sifde of the Sky"

Mino Cinelu, Dave Holland, Kevin Eubanks: World Trio (1995)



Contemporary acoustic jazz in it's finest form, filled with complex percussion grooves. Excellent recording.
